Notes
This version has "PRODIGY WEBSITE: www.theprodigy.com" on the back below the barcode.
Also, sleeves printed from original source, not rescanned as 2018, 2020 reissues.
Single, not gatefold cover. Includes an inner picture sleeve for each LP.
Track durations of C3 and D1 are different to the CD version, because the last 2 minutes of "Narayan" on the CD are the first 2 minutes of "Firestarter" on the LP version.
Side A Track 1 contains portions of "Give The Drummer Some" by Ultramagnetic M.C.'s from their album entitled "Critical Breakdown" used courtesy of Next Plateau Records.
Side B Track 2 excerpts from "Root Down" used under license from Capitol Records, a division of Capitol Records Inc. Sample from "2-3 Break" by The B-Boys used courtesy of Vintertainment. Published by Vintertainment Enterprises (ASCAP). Sample from "Theme From S.W.A.T." by Barry Derorzan, used courtesy of MCA Records, Inc. under licence from Universal Music Special Markets Inc. Published by EMI Gold Horizon Music.
Side C Track 1 "Selling Jesus" by Skunk Anansie used courtesy of One Little Indian except USA courtesy of Sony Music Inc.
Side D Track 1 sample of Breeders "SOS" courtesy of 4AD/Elektra (by arrangement with Warner Special Products). "Close To The Edit" by Art Of Noise under licence from ZTT Records Ltd.
Side D Track 2 contains portion of "Horn Track" by Egyptian Empire/Tim Taylor courtesy of London Records and published by Northcott Music istered by International Music Network.
The 'A' Symbol is used by kind permission of Seddon Atkinson Vehicles Ltd.
